Noun [edit]
化身 (hiragana けしん, romaji keshin)
- (Buddhism) incarnation, reincarnation
- (figuratively) living embodiment, reincarnation
- in kabuki or other drama, appearing as a ghastly apparition
Verb [edit]
化身 + する (irregular conjugation, hiragana けしんする, romaji keshin suru)
- be incarnated

Noun [edit]
化身 (traditional and simplified, Pinyin huàshēn)
- avatar, reincarnation
- (figuratively) living embodiment, reincarnation
- 他是一个现实生活中勇气的化身. / 他是一個現實生活中勇氣的化身.
- Tā shì yīge xiànshí shēnghuó zhōng yǒngqì de huàshēn.
- He's the living embodiment of bravery.
